Guangzhou Rongjie NMP uhlelo kabusha

Isimiso

Igesi engcolile ye-NMP ekhishwa ku-coater ifinyelela kudivayisi yebhokisi lokuhlunga ngepayipi lokukhipha ukuze ihlanzwe futhi ihlungwe, bese ithunyelwa kudivayisi yokubuyisa ukushisa kwemfucuza bese ithunyelwa kudivayisi yokusingatha ukujiya ukuze iphole futhi ijiye. Iningi le-NMP kugesi engcolile lingajiya liphume lingene ohlelweni loketshezi lwemfucuza, futhi ukugcwala kwe-NMP kugesi engcolile ejiya kuncishiswe kube ngaphansi kuka-300ppm.

Ama-90 ~ 95% egesi likadoti elinokushisa okuphansi ngemva kokujiya athunyelwa kudivayisi yokubuyisa ukushisa kwemfucuza, lapho ishintshana khona ukushisa negesi likadoti elinokushisa okuphezulu elikhishwa umshini wokugcoba, bese igesi likadoti elinokushisa okuphansi liyashiswa ukuze kuhlangatshezwane nesidingo somoya obuyayo bese lithunyelwa emuva emshinini wokugcoba, ngaleyo ndlela kuqashelwe ngokugcwele ukubuyisa amandla okushisa futhi kongiwe ukusetshenziswa kwamandla okushisa okudingekayo umshini wokugcoba.

I-VOCS zeolite molecular sieve runner ihlukaniswe indawo yokwelapha i-adsorption, indawo yokupholisa kanye nendawo yokumunca, futhi iqhutshwa yinjini, okwenza i-runner ijikeleze kancane, imunca futhi ivuselele njalo, futhi ivuselele igesi yomsila. 5 ~ 10% yegesi emunca imfucuza ehlanganisiwe ixutshwa nomoya oshisayo ophezulu endaweni yokumunca futhi ingena engxenyeni yokupholisa engaphezulu ye-runner, lapho ipholiswa futhi imunca, futhi iningi le-NMP lingamunca bese lingena ohlelweni lwe-waste liquid. Bese lithunyelwa endaweni yokwelapha i-adsorption, futhi umoya ohlangabezana nezinga elijwayelekile ngemva kwe-adsorption ungakhishwa ngaphandle ngumuntu othanda ukudonsa.

Ngaphezu kwalokho, inani elincane lomoya ofanelekayo liyasetshenziswa kabusha ukuze kushintshwe ukushisa endaweni yokupholisa, ukuze umoya ufudumale futhi umgijimi uphole. Umoya ofudumele ufudumale ngedivayisi yokushisa (ukushisa ngomusi noma ukushisa ngogesi noma ukushisa ngokudlulisa uwoyela), bese i-NMP ku-zeolite yomgijimi ikhishwa endaweni yokukhipha, bese umoya oshisa kakhulu oqukethe i-NMP endaweni yokukhipha umswakama uthunyelwa engxenyeni yokupholisa ebusweni yomgijimi. Inqubo yonke yomgijimi isebenzisa ngokugcwele ukuphinda usebenzise amandla okushisa futhi isindisa ukusetshenziswa kwamandla okushisa okudingekayo ngumshini wokumboza.

    Indawo yephansi: 1#:1794㎡,5#:240㎡,Ipulazi lethangi:1390㎡
    Ukugeleza kwenqubo: ukubuyisa ukushisa okulahliwe + ukuqandisa komswakama + isondo + ukwelashwa kwekhabhoni esebenzayo.
    Izici zephrojekthi: Le phrojekthi iyisistimu yokubuyisa nokwelapha i-NMP ezenzakalelayo yokudonsa enomoya omningi. Ukwelashwa kokushisa kokubuyisa ukushisa okulahlwayo okusebenzayo, umoya wokukhipha umoya ukuze kushintshwe ukushisa okuphumelelayo. Ukuminyana kwe-cryogenic, ukubuyiselwa okuphelele koketshezi lwe-NMP olulahlwayo. Imbewu ye-zeolite imuncwa ngesondo bese imuncwa yidivayisi yekhabhoni esebenzayo ukuze kuhlangatshezwane nezidingo zokukhipha. Isihlungi sokungcola se-G4F8, siqinisekisa imishini futhi sibuyisele ukuhlanzeka komoya.
